So maybe the letter in the mail came with instructions but they have since been thrown away and all I have is this sticker. Do I need to get it wet or something? Help!
 
Well it's one of those 2 part stickers. And if it's as simple as just peeling twice then I got a dud because the letters are staying on the see through papery part.
 
Peel off the backing, stick on, peel off the cover. The cover is there to keep the letters aligned.

If the letters aren't sticking, you've either got a dud or the vehicle wasn't clean enough. You could try re-cleaning the area, then put the sticker on and rub really hard over the letters with the back of a spoon or a burnishing tool. Then peel.
 
ok, one of those...(I haven't done mine yet) Peel the back off and stick. Then peel the clear sticker off the front carefully so it doesn't pull the letters back off. The clear is tape to hold the individuals sticker together.
